Mercury Ad 1964 NovemberMercury – Full color 9 1/2″ x 13″ ad that is for the 1965 Mercury. The drawing shows a Reddish Four-Door Mercury parked outside of a motel that is having an elaborate, full-dressed party and the caption says that Mercury: Chosen by the Del Monte Lodge, Pebble Beach, California (Shown here) As their Courtesy Car for Special Guests”. The ad then says that “This is the beginning of a new generation of Mercurys now in the Lincoln Continental tradition”. The ad then claims that “You’ve never seen a Mercury like this before. Clean, sleek, beautifully proportioned. It now rides on a longer wheelbase, has a wider stance, and the kind of luxury features and options once reserved only for the most expensive cars. The idea behind all this newness was to create a car that reflected the Lincoln Continental tradition – the Lincoln Continental way of doing things. See how well this new kind of Mercury suits you”.
